Explanation:
A girl has 3 different swimsuits, 4 different shorts and 3 different pairs of flip-flops.
Different ways can this girl wear a swimsuit, a pair of short and a pair of flip-flops = 3P₁ x 4P₁ x 3P₁
= 3 x 4 x 3
= 36
Different ways can this girl wear a swimsuit, a pair of short and a pair of flip-flops = 36
